Grasping Neuropsychological Assessments

Neuropsychological assessments utilize a series of measures designed to assess cognitive abilities. These methods help clinicians pinpoint strengths and deficits in areas such as retention, concentration, communication, executivefunctioning, and visual-spatial abilities.

The objective of a neuropsychological assessment is to offer valuable insights that can inform treatment approaches, accommodate patients with cognitive conditions, and evaluate changes over period.

Consequently, neuropsychological assessments serve as a vital part of the clinical process for patients experiencing cognitive challenges.

Understanding Neuropsychological Testing

Undergoing neuropsychological testing can feel overwhelming. It involves a series of evaluations designed to gauge cognitive skills. These tests strive to provide valuable insights about your {cognitive{ strengths, weaknesses, and potential for improvement. A skilled neuropsychologist will conduct the tests, outline each task, and guarantee a relaxing setting.

Prior to testing, it is helpful to share your concerns with the neuropsychologist. This facilitates them to adapt the tests to your individual needs. During the testing process, be open in your responses. It is important to try your best and adhere to the neuropsychologist's directions.

  • After the testing, the neuropsychologist will interpret the results and give you a thorough report. This report will outline your cognitive profile and address any aspects of strength or difficulty.
  • Guided by the testing results, the neuropsychologist can suggest approaches for enhancing your cognitive skills. This may include mental workouts, adjustments to daily routines, or other therapies.

Remember that neuropsychological testing is a valuable tool for gaining insights into your cognitive abilities. It can provide you guidance and enable you to well-considered decisions about your well-being.
